Output 42747742f09333594dcb953a03369861e5bd7425f06e4b818cf472660fc05ffa:11

value
21638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d580766d3a14894f0ad5a9ffb60a1e7e4aa6949 OP_EQUAL
address
34NAyToXCXVvLqUQnZD2EQQE9t5iQWJ2hD
transaction
42747742f09333594dcb953a03369861e5bd7425f06e4b818cf472660fc05ffa
spent
true